Melania among first ladies invited to Rosalynn's funeral

By MARTHA ROSS | Bay Area News Group
PUBLISHED: November 23, 2023 at 10:07 a.m.
UPDATED: November 23, 2023 at 8:21 p.m.

... The Washington Post has reported that Melania Trump has been invited to the service for Rosalynn Carter in Plains, Georgia, next Wednesday. Rosalynn Carter died at her home in Plains, Georgia, Sunday at the age of 96, two days after she entered hospice care. Jimmy Carter, her husband of 77 years, was by her side, the Washington Post said.

As the Carter family is preparing for Rosalynn Carter’s funeral, they are keeping in mind that she was a member of a unique group of women: presidential first ladies. All first ladies have been invited to the service, the Washington Post said. This means the world could see Melania Trump at the same event as Jill Biden, Michelle Obama, Laura Bush and Hillary Clinton.

Perhaps all five women could sit together in the same pew at the Maranatha Baptist Church in Plains, Georgia, though Jill Biden may sit with her husband, Joe Biden, who also has been invited ...

It would be monumental to see Melania Trump sitting near Jill Biden. The former model notoriously broke a nearly 70-year tradition and didn’t invite Jill Biden, as the incoming first lady, to “a tea and tour” of the White House after her husband defeated Trump in the 2020 election ...
